Algar is a locality in 11-9-24-W, Manitoba, Canada. It is classified as a town. Algar is located at 49.7358°N, 100.6214°W. It observes Central Time (UTC−6 / −5). Postal code area: R0M.
Algar rests upon the quiet expanse of the southwestern plains, defined by the steady rise of the Grants Hill. It lies 25.7 km east-south-east of Virden, MB (from Virden, MB: bearing 120°T), and is situated 15.8 km south-south-west of Sioux Valley.
